Exactly How Roof Ventilation Works
Reliable roof ventilation relies upon the all-natural motion of air to produce an equilibrium in between intake and exhaust. When you install vents, you're basically allowing fresh air to enter your attic while enabling hot, stale air to leave. This process aids regulate temperature level and dampness degrees, preventing issues like mold growth and roofing damages.
Consumption vents, typically found at the eaves, pull in cool air from outside. Meanwhile, exhaust vents, situated near the ridge of the roofing system, let hot air rise and departure. great post to read in temperature develops a natural air flow, called the stack result. As warm air rises, it produces a vacuum that draws in cooler air from the lower vents.
To optimize this system, you require to ensure that the consumption and exhaust vents are properly sized and placed. If the intake is restricted, you won't achieve the desired air flow.
Similarly, not enough exhaust can catch heat and wetness, resulting in potential damages.
Key Setup Considerations
When installing roof covering air flow, a number of essential considerations can make or break your system's efficiency. First, you require to evaluate your roof's style. The pitch, shape, and materials all influence air movement and air flow choice. Make sure to select vents that suit your roof kind and regional climate problems.
Next off, consider the positioning of your vents. Preferably, you'll desire a balanced system with intake and exhaust vents positioned for optimal airflow. Location consumption vents low on the roofing and exhaust vents near the height to motivate a natural flow of air. This arrangement assists protect against dampness buildup and advertises power efficiency.
Don't ignore insulation. Correct insulation in your attic room avoids warmth from escaping and maintains your home comfy. Make certain that insulation doesn't block your vents, as this can impede airflow.
